内存[设计]简单小谈降内存时序对性能的影响

内存时序  时间:2021-01-12  阅读:()

《简单小谈降内存时序对性能的影响》

作者 中关村论坛版主俺是家俊 版权归俺是家俊所有

内存负责向CPU提供软件和系统运算所需的原始数据而目前CPU运行速度超过内存数据传输速度很多。因此很多情况下 CPU都需要等待内存提供数据这就是常说的“CPU等待时间”。

内存传输速度越慢 CPU等待时间就会越长系统整体性能受到的影响就越大。因此快速的内存是有效提升CPU效率和整机性能的关键之一。

在实际工作时无论什么类型的内存在数据被传输之前传送方必须花费一定时间去等待传输请求的响应通俗点说就是传输前传输双方必须要进行必要的通信而这样就会造成传输的一定延迟时间。

时序设置一定程度上反映出了该内存在CPU接到读取内存数据的指令后到正式开始读取数据所需的等待时间。不难看出 同频率的内存时序设置低的更具有速度优势。

上面只是给大家建立一个基本的延迟概念。而实际上 内存延迟的基本因素绝对不止这些。 内存延迟时间有个专门的术语叫“La te nc y”。

要形象的了解延迟我们不妨把内存当成一个存储着数据的数组或者一个EXCEL表格要确定每个数据的位置每个数据都是以行和列编排序号来标示在确定了行、列序号之后该数据就唯一了。内存工作时在要读取或写入某数据内存控制芯片会先把数据的列地址传送过去这个RAS信号Row Addre s s S trob e行地址信号就被激活

而在转化到行数据前需要经过几个执行周期然后接下来CAS信号Co lumn Address S trobe列地址信号被激活。在RAS信号和CAS信号之间的几个执行周期就是RAS-to-C AS延迟时间。在CAS信号被执行之后 同样也需要几个执行周期。

CL设置较低的内存具备更高的优势这可以从总的延迟时间来表现。 内存总的延迟时间有一个计算公式总延迟时间系统时钟周期×CL模式数存取时间tAC 。

首先来了解一下存取时间tAC的概念。 tAC是Access Time from CLK的缩写是指最大CAS延迟时的最大数输入时钟是以纳秒为单位的与内存时钟周期是完全不同的概念虽然都是以纳秒为单位。

存取时间tAC代表着读取、写入的时间而时钟频率则代表内存的速度。

举个例子来计算一下总延迟时间。 比如一条DD R333 内存其存取时间为6 ns其内存时钟周期为6ns DDR内存时钟周期1 X2/内存频率DDR333 内存频率为333则可计算出其时钟周期为6ns 。

我们在主板的BIOS中将其CL设置为2.5则总的延迟时间6ns X2.56ns21ns。而如果CL设置为2那么总的延迟时间6ns X26ns18ns就减少了3ns的时间。

从总的延迟时间来看 CL值的大小起到了很关键的作用。

所以对系统要求高和喜欢超频的用户通常喜欢购买CL值较低的内存。 目前各内存颗粒厂商除了从提高内存时钟频率来提高DD R的性能之外

已经考虑通过更进一步的降低CAS延迟时间来提高内存性能。不同类型内存的典型CL值并不相同。

不过并不是说CL值越低性能就越好因为其它的因素会影响这个数据。例如新一代处理器的高速缓存较有效率这表示处理器比较少地直接从内存读取数据。

再者列的数据会比较常被存取所以RA S-to-C A S的发生几率也大读取的时间也会增多。最后有时会发生同时读取大量数据的情形在这种情形下相邻的内存数据会一次被读取出来 CAS延迟时间只会发生一次。

*************************************以上是一些旧资料

***************************************

目前主流主板BIO S中常见的内存参数设置选项主要有以下几种 CAS Latency Co ntro l tCL 、RAS to CAS DelaytRCD 、Row Precharge Timing tRP 、Min RAS Active Timing tRAS 部分主板还提供了Command Per Clock CMD选项。除了上述常见参数设置外大部分主板的BIOS 中还提供了内存高级参数设置

这些参数包括 Row to Row Delay 或RAS to RAS delay tRRD 、 Row Cycle Time tRC 、Write Recovery Time tWR 、Write to Read DelaytWTR 、Refresh Period tREF等如下图所示 。需要提醒大家的是不同主板厂商、不同品牌的BIO S在参数名称上可能存在一定差异但是对应的缩写基本都是统一的。所以大家不用可以去记下参数的详细名称只要记住对应的缩写就可以了。

同时降低tCL、 tRCD、 tRP、 tRAS四项参数获得的性能提升最为明显不过与内存在默认状态下的性能相比整体提升幅度也只有1%-2%左右个别测试项目可能达到4%以上但不具备代表性 并不象一些用户想像的那样有大幅提升大家在实际使用过程中很难察觉性能上的变化。而大幅降低参数延迟可能会造成内存稳定性下降。

另外在单独调节tC L、 tRC D、 tRP、 tRAS参数的测试中 tC L参数的变化对于内存性能的影响要比其他三项参数更加明显一些。

所以如果内存在低时序下无法稳定工作大家可以先逐步提高tRCD、 tRP、 tRAS参数的延时然后再增加tC L参数延迟直至内存能够稳定工作为止。

*****************************************************************************************

**********************

小对比测试

上下2张图的配置都一样唯一不同的是

上图的内存时序为8-8-8-24

下图的内存时序为9-9-9-24

这里选择了几个比较简单的软件做测试。

P I,Ever e st内存测试 w inrar还有下面的p c mark vanta ge

从上面的测试可以看出价低一格内存时序对性能的提高是非常小的 《4%。

*****************************************************************************************

**********************

除了性能方面的微弱差别外当CMD参数设置为1T时内存的稳定性和超频能力较2T设置大幅下降。比如在DDR2-800频率、 4-4-4-10时序下将CMD参数设置为1 T后绝大多数内存均无法开机。主流DDR2内存在1 T设置下的性能要好于2T但总体1%-3%的性能提升在实际使用中可以忽略不计。而在稳定性方面 1T设置下内存的稳定性较差轻则影响内存超频能力重则影响系统的稳定性 2T 则能够充分保证内存稳定工作。

对于普通用户而言将内存CMD参数设置为1T是不明智的做法虽然可能获得轻微的性能提升但代价是稳定性大幅下降得不偿失。

当然如果您是一位热衷于追求极致性能的硬件发烧友那么通过更改内存的时序参数就获得1%-3%的性能提升还是值得尝试的。

无法忍受旧版不兼容PHP7+主题 更换新主题

今天父亲节我们有没有陪伴家人一起吃个饭,还是打个电话问候一下。前一段时间同学将网站账户给我说可以有空更新点信息确保他在没有时间的时候还能保持网站有一定的更新内容。不过,他这个网站之前采用的主题也不知道来源哪里,总之各种不合适,文件中很多都是他多年来手工修改的主题拼接的,并非完全适应WordPress已有的函数,有些函数还不兼容最新的PHP版本,于是每次出现问题都要去排查。于是和他商量后,就抽时间把...

Friendhosting全场VDS主机45折,虚拟主机4折,老用户续费9折

Friendhosting发布了今年黑色星期五促销活动,针对全场VDS主机提供45折优惠码,虚拟主机4折,老用户续费可获9折加送1个月使用时长,优惠后VDS最低仅€14.53/年起,商家支持PayPal、信用卡、支付宝等付款方式。这是一家成立于2009年的老牌保加利亚主机商,提供的产品包括虚拟主机、VPS/VDS和独立服务器租用等,数据中心可选美国、保加利亚、乌克兰、荷兰、拉脱维亚、捷克、瑞士和波...

ParkInHost - 俄罗斯VPS主机 抗投诉 55折,月付2.75欧元起

ParkInHost主机商是首次介绍到的主机商,这个商家是2013年的印度主机商,隶属于印度DiggDigital公司,主营业务有俄罗斯、荷兰、德国等机房的抗投诉虚拟主机、VPS主机和独立服务器。也看到商家的数据中心还有中国香港和美国、法国等,不过香港机房肯定不是直连的。根据曾经对于抗投诉外贸主机的了解,虽然ParkInHost以无视DMCA的抗投诉VPS和抗投诉服务器,但是,我们还是要做好数据备...

内存时序为你推荐
免费国外空间免费国外空间域名注册服务万网域名注册服务怎么样?域名服务商比较专业的域名服务商有哪些?好的域名和域名服务商没关系吧?国外主机空间2个国外主机空间,都放了BLOG,看看哪个更快?深圳网站空间深圳宝安网站设计,深圳网站空间,哪里做的最好???免费网站空间申请如何申请到免费的网站空间手机网站空间我想建一手机网站,那位推荐一个域名便宜点的手机建站网址,空间小也没关系。虚拟主机系统什么是虚拟主机?上海虚拟主机上海虚拟主机哪家好啊?天津虚拟主机在天津哪个地方能买到较好的价格又实惠还可以送货上门的虚拟主机!
空间租用 看国外视频直播vps 什么是二级域名 备案域名出售 westhost asp.net主机 parseerror 网站实时监控 全能主机 本网站服务器在美国 警告本网站美国保护 40g硬盘 linux空间 200g硬盘 佛山高防服务器 爱奇艺vip免费试用7天 lick 德讯 购买空间 石家庄服务器 更多